8. Bicerin

Bicerin
Bicerin” by Jeremy Hunsinger is licensed under CC BY 2.0

If you’re looking for a hot drink that will transport you to the bustling streets of Turin, then you have to try Bicerin. This unique combination of espresso, hot chocolate, and cream is not only a delicious treat, but it’s also a symbol of the city’s rich culinary history. As a popular street food in Turin, you can easily find Bicerin in cafes and bars throughout the city.

A sip of this velvety smooth drink will warm you up on a chilly day, and its rich flavor will linger on your taste buds. So if you find yourself wandering the streets of Turin, be sure to indulge in this local specialty and immerse yourself in the city’s vibrant culture.
